Sr. Product Marketing, One Medical Seniors, AHS Brand, Discovery, and Engagement Seattle, Washington, USA Amazon Health Services (AHS) is on a mission to make it dramatically easier for customers to find, choose, afford, and engage with the services, products, and professionals they need to get and stay healthy. We use design, service, and technology to redefine the healthcare experience. Our team centralizes marketing for all of AHS, alongside the data engines that power our optimization and valuation services. We are looking for an entrepreneurial leader to help customers embrace a new healthcare paradigm and drive lasting impact. The AHS Brand, Discovery, and Engagement Team is seeking a Sr. Product Marketing Manager (PMM) to serve as the single-threaded owner for the One Medical Senior Health Program's marketing strategy. In this role, you will lead the strategic vision to acquire and engage customers aged 65+. You will translate national brand objectives into high-impact, locally relevant marketing programs, working backward from customer data to build a scalable marketing playbook across performance channels (including Onsite/SEO, Outbound, and Direct Mail). The successful candidate will be a data-obsessed, customer-centric leader who thinks strategically and executes with operational rigor. You must thrive in an entrepreneurial environment where ambiguity and competing priorities are the norm. You will anticipate and remove bottlenecks, make high-judgment tradeoffs, and balance business needs against constraints. You will sit at the center of the regional patient experience and own the full-funnel metrics-from initial awareness to in-office visits and long-term engagement.
